***UPDATE***
On October 20, 2022, a 45 year old male was arrested for Collisions Involving Substantial Bodily Injury and was later released pending further investigation.
The investigation is on going.
***ORIGINAL***
On October 17, 2022, at about 7:00 PM, a serious hit and run motor vehicle collision occurred involving a pick up truck and a moped.
It was reported to the Honolulu Police Department, Traffic Division, Vehicular Homicide Section, that a 2001 Ford pick up truck, operated by an unknown male, was headed east on Kapiolani Boulevard and attempted to make a left turn onto Pumehana Street.
As he made the left turn, he collided into a 2020 moped that was being operated by a 19 year old female with a 19 year old female passenger, that was headed west on Kapiolani Boulevard.
Both moped occupants were taken to an area hospital and were listed as being in serious condition. They were not wearing helmets at the time of the collision.
The male operator of the truck fled the scene and has yet to be identified.
At this time, speed does not appear to be a factor in this collision. It is unknown if alcohol or drugs were factors.
